Does a woman's touching her vulva with the palm of her hand while performing ablution invalidate the ablution?
According to the Shafi'is and Hanbalis, a woman's ablution (wudu') is invalidated if she touches her private parts with the palm of her hand. The Hanbalis even extend this to invalidating wudu' if she touches her private parts with the back of her hand. The Hanafis and the preferred view among the Malikis hold that touching the private parts does not invalidate wudu' at all. Some Malikis are of the opinion that a woman touching her private parts invalidates wudu' if she inserts her hand into it or grasps it. However, touching the private parts through a barrier does not invalidate wudu'.
